一个雨后的周末夜晚,来自费城的年轻律师吉尔.安吉尔驱车前往特伦顿郊区一处人迹罕至的破旧木屋与妹夫见面,却在屋内发现了倒卧在血泊中、身受重伤的妹夫,他临终前说出凶手是个戴着面纱的女人。
侦探作家埃勒里·奎因受托调查凶案,竟然发现死者是个拥有双重身份的重婚者,他一方面是纽约富豪的独生女洁西卡的丈夫,过着奢华的生活;另一个身份是个四处兜售廉价首饰的推销商,与年轻貌美的妻子露西住在一间不起眼的小屋子里。
警方调查结果,发现死者投保了一百万美金的巨额人寿险,而且在遇害前不久才将受益人由洁西卡变更为露西,接着又发现露西的车子在命案当晚撞坏在离现场不远的地方,车上还有一条黑色面纱。一切证据都指向凶手就是露西,露西因此被捕待审,吉尔与艾勒里都认为凶手另有其人。

As synthetic biology transforms living matter into a medium for making, what is the role of design and its associated values?
Synthetic biology manipulates the stuff of life. For synthetic biologists, living matter is programmable material. In search of carbon-neutral fuels, sustainable manufacturing techniques, and innovative drugs, these researchers aim to redesign existing organisms and even construct completely novel biological entities. Some synthetic biologists see themselves as designers, inventing new products and applications. But if biology is viewed as a malleable, engineerable, designable medium, what is the role of design and how will its values apply?

Synthetic Aesthetics…is a freewheeling book with 20 authors and may irritate conventional scientists—some of the ideas were dreamed up while 'performing a dance based on the myth of the Golem', for example. But it certainly explains the key ideas of the field and leads you to many lateral conversations about what it may become. In the first few chapters, one central concern is what is meant by 'design'. An engineer might think of designing a bridge to a particular specification; a synthetic biologist of designing a microorganism with a new commercial application, pumping out green gasoline for example; but a real designer, a fashion designer, for example, is doing something else. As artist Daisy Ginsberg puts it, design 'is about possibility', the unimagined things that life could be. Synthetic biology, she writes, has been addressing 'humanity's needs'—limitless fuel, for example—rather than 'our needs as individual, diverse and complex humans'. This is refreshing: worries about the separation between the top-down design of the future and those who must live with the designs are quite rare in science.
—New Scientist—

【火车】 冒着火的车子,用来载生前做过恶事的亡灵前往地狱。
《观无量寿经》云:人以恶应堕恶道,命欲终时,地狱众火俱至,必有火车来迎。
《火车》于1993年荣获第6届山本周五郎奖
2008年荣获“这本推理小说了不起!”排行榜 “20年最佳”评选“专业人士部门”第1名、“读者投票部门”第2名
入选英国《卫报》推荐“亚洲10大推理悬疑小说”
《读卖新闻》称之为“日本20年来最了不起的推理悬疑小说”
《火车》具有浓郁的社会派色彩和典型的“宫部风情”,于无声处温婉从容地铺陈出一个曲折震撼的当代悲凉故事:
停职期间的警察本间受侄子的委托,帮忙寻找他突然杳无踪迹的未婚妻彰子。本间循着彰子的过往,逐渐发现她失踪的背后暗含无限隐情,她似乎一边在亡命奔逃,一边又时欲登上那辆凄凉的命运之车。
望着无边的黑暗,本间不由寒从心生:谁在追赶她?谁是“火车”上的魔鬼?她究竟在哪里?随着调查深入,悲凉骇人的真相缓缓打开……

Our genome is the blueprint to our existence: it encodes all the information we need to develop from a single cell into a hugely complicated functional organism. But it is more than a static information store: our genome is a dynamic, tightly-regulated collection of genes, which switch on and off in many combinations to give the variety of cells from which our bodies are formed. But how do we identify the genes that make up our genome? How do we determine their function? And how do different genes form the regulatory networks that direct the processes of life? Introduction to Genomics is a fascinating insight into what can be revealed from the study of genomes: how organisms differ or match; how different organisms evolved; how the genome is constructed and how it operates; and what our understanding of genomics means in terms of our future health and wellbeing. Covering the latest techniques that enable us to study the genome in ever-increasing detail, the book explores what the genome tells us about life at the level of the molecule, the cell, and the organism. A comprehensive account of genomic rearrangement, focusing on the mechanisms of inversion, translocation, gene and genome duplication and gene transfer and on the patterns that result from them in comparative maps. Includes analyses of genomic sequences in organelles, prokaryotes and eukaryotes as well as comparative maps of the nuclear genomes in higher plants and animals. The book showcases a variety of algorithmic and statistical approaches to rearrangement and map data.

A comprehensive compendium of cutting-edge protocols for the generation of molecular diversity. Described in step-by-step detail to ensure experimental success, these protocols include readily reproducible methods for random mutagenesis of entire genes or segments of genes, for homologous and nonhomologus recombination, and for constructing in vivo libraries in bacteria and yeast. In addition to the various protocols for creating libraries, this volume also describes ways to analyze libraries, particularly those made by recombination. 长峰的女儿在看完烟火大会后彻夜未归,几天后尸体在荒川下游被人发现。正当长峰和警方都没有任何头绪时,他接到一个密报者的电话,知道了凶手的姓名和住址。
长峰潜入凶手家,看到了女儿遭受凌虐致死的录像,愤怒痛恨到几近崩溃。一直以来的守法公民决定执行“法外正义”,他乔装打扮,走上了复仇之路。

Robert Langdon, Harvard Professor of symbology, receives an urgent late-night call while in Paris: the curator of the Louvre has been murdered. Alongside the body is a series of baffling ciphers. Langdon and a gifted French cryptologist, Sophie Neveu, are stunned to find a trail that leads to the works of Da Vinci – and further. The curator, part of a secret society named the Priory of Sion, may have sacrificed his life to keep secret the location of a vastly important religious relic hidden for centuries. It appears that the clandestine Vatican-sanctioned Catholic sect Opus Dei has now made its move. Unless Landon and Neveu can decipher the labyrinthine code and quickly assemble the pieces of the puzzle, the Priory’s secret – and a stunning historical truth – will be lost forever.

Intended for the aspiring artist as well as the enthusiastic amateur, this invaluable guide to piano practice and performance covers every major aspect of pianistic technique. Drawing from more than forty years experience as a teacher and highly acclaimed performer—as well as from her studies with Rachmaninoff, Schnabel, and Cortot—Slenczynska clearly demonstrates such basics as the proper use of hand positions, fingering, pedaling, ornamentation, various fingering touches, and counting. She also gives detailed instructions on the art of program building, carefully analyzing the concert programs of Horowitz, Rubinstein, and Serkin and pointing out the strengths and weaknesses of their program construction. She includes repertoire lists for performance at various levels of ability, a complete chart of ornament interpretation, and authoritative advice on posture, sight-reading, rhythm, note-learning, and memorization.
